The utility model provides a traceless pressure relief peripheral catheter protective cover for a visual window, which is characterized in that it comprises a protective cover main body, an ice wire visual window, a mesh ventilation surface and a pressure relief convenient hole, and the protective cover main body is a circle Sleeve shape, the exposed part of one side is the transparent ice wire visual window, the opposite side of the ice wire visual window is the mesh air-permeable surface, and a plurality of the The pressure relief hole is convenient; the utility model is a special protection product for the indwelling catheter at the peripheral extremity. The ingenious design according to the use part can effectively reduce the loosening, falling off and scratching of the exposed catheter under the action of external force. At the same time, the selected material and connection The method can also greatly improve the wearing and activity comfort of the user, reduce the risk of clinical pressure injury, and facilitate the use of the catheter through the pressure relief hole.

背景技术Background technique

外周导管常见于外周留置针、经外周置入的中心静脉导管等,导管留置过程中长期有效保护措施,对导管使用寿命起着至关重要的作用。临床当中常有使用手套、各种弹力绷带,固定手板等产品,其均缺乏专业性和专用性,保护效果不佳,患者活动和舒适性也受到较大的影响,现有的保护套舒适度不足,容易造成压力性损伤,需要对导管操作时不够方便。Peripheral catheters are commonly used in peripheral indwelling needles, peripherally inserted central venous catheters, etc. Long-term effective protection measures during catheter indwelling play a crucial role in the service life of the catheter. Gloves, various elastic bandages, fixed hand boards and other products are often used in clinical practice. All of them lack professionalism and specialization, and the protection effect is not good. The patient's activity and comfort are also greatly affected. Insufficient, it is easy to cause pressure injury, and it is not convenient to operate the catheter.

为实现上述目的,本实用新型提供以下技术方案:For achieving the above object, the utility model provides the following technical solutions:

一种可视窗无痕释压外周导管保护套,其特征在于,包括保护套主体1、冰丝可视窗2、网状透气面3和释压便利孔4,所述保护套主体1的其中的导管外露部分设有所述冰丝可视窗2,所述冰丝可视窗2的对侧面为所述网状透气面3,所述保护套主体1上还分布多个所述释压便利孔4。A traceless pressure-releasing peripheral catheter protective cover for a visual window, characterized in that it includes a protective cover main body 1, an ice wire visual window 2, a mesh air-permeable surface 3 and a pressure release convenient hole 4, wherein the protective cover main body 1 has The exposed part of the catheter is provided with the ice wire visual window 2, and the opposite side of the ice wire visual window 2 is the mesh air-permeable surface 3, and a plurality of the pressure release convenience holes 4 are also distributed on the protective sleeve main body 1. .

所述保护套主体1选用一片式棉质材料,具有微弹性,所述保护套主体1为圆形套筒形状,所述保护套主体1的外表面上设有图案标记11,可以根据需求设计图案或者根据保护套的尺码标记适用的臂围周长范围,适应一些患者对于美观上的需求,也更容易分辨适合自己佩戴的保护套型号,所述保护套主体1边缘以及各部位衔接处采用无痕过渡连接,以达到在使用过程中达到亲肤、舒适、免压伤的目的。The protective cover main body 1 is made of one-piece cotton material, which has micro-elasticity. The protective cover main body 1 is in the shape of a circular sleeve. The outer surface of the protective cover main body 1 is provided with a pattern mark 11, which can be designed according to requirements. The pattern or the applicable arm circumference range according to the size of the protective cover is suitable for the aesthetic needs of some patients, and it is easier to distinguish the protective cover model suitable for them to wear. Traceless transition connection, in order to achieve the purpose of skin-friendly, comfortable, and no pressure injury during use.

所述保护套主体1上的所述冰丝可视窗2材质选用透明的水晶丝材质,其透视性和透气性较好,用于观察穿刺部位皮肤及外露导管的状况。The ice wire visual window 2 on the protective cover main body 1 is made of transparent crystal wire material, which has good transparency and air permeability, and is used to observe the condition of the skin at the puncture site and the exposed catheter.

所述释压便利孔4边缘均为半切割痕设计,所述释压便利孔4分布于所述保护套主体1桶状长边两侧,呈连续间隔排列,和所述保护套主体1桶状开口两端近所述冰丝可视窗2处;其中所述保护套主体1桶状长边两侧的所述释压便利孔4,用于在佩戴过程中感觉松紧度稍紧时选择性打开释放部分压力,增加舒适度,减少压力性损伤的发生;同时,也可在导管末端位于侧边时和保护套应用手部时,可根据需求将导管或手指露出,所述保护套主体1桶状开口两端近所述冰丝可视窗2处的所述释压便利孔4在使用导管时,根据需要打开此所述释压便利孔4,方便导管使用。The edges of the pressure-releasing convenience holes 4 are designed with half-cut marks. The pressure-releasing convenience holes 4 are distributed on both sides of the barrel-shaped long side of the protective cover main body 1, and are arranged in a continuous interval, and the protective cover main body 1 has a barrel shape. The two ends of the opening are close to the ice wire visual window 2; wherein the pressure release convenience holes 4 on both sides of the barrel-shaped long side of the protective cover body 1 are used to select when the tightness is slightly tight during the wearing process. Open to release part of the pressure, increase comfort and reduce the occurrence of pressure injuries; at the same time, when the end of the catheter is on the side and the protective sleeve is applied to the hand, the catheter or fingers can be exposed as required. The protective sleeve body 1 The pressure release convenience holes 4 at both ends of the barrel-shaped opening near the ice wire visual window 2 are opened when the catheter is used to facilitate the use of the catheter.
